AT&T Wireless to Launch 3G Service Next Week

AT&T Wireless -- America's third-largest mobile services provider -- will begin rolling out 3G service in four markets early next week.
AT&T Wireless will launch its third-generation or "3G" mobile phone service capable of transmitting e-mail, pictures, and video at high speed in four cities -- San Francisco, Seattle, Phoenix and Detroit, the sources told Reuters. The company will offer the data service at a fixed all-you-can-use rate of about $25 a month to consumers and $80 a month to corporate customers, one of the sources said.
